The Master of Sports Coaching at The Ohio State University is a unique program tailored for dedicated, seasoned coaches seeking to enhance their expertise for modern challenges. Through instruction from Ohio State's renowned faculty—including seasoned professionals and former coaches—alongside insights from current athletics staff, you'll gain the knowledge to make pivotal decisions and uphold strong ethics while guiding athletes of all ages to peak performance. This Master's program cultivates exceptional graduates with deep coaching knowledge, covering essential areas like effective coaching techniques, sports psychology, athlete nutrition and conditioning, ethical considerations, skill evaluation, sports medicine, diversity in sports, marketing strategies, and legal aspects. You'll hone analytical, reflective, and problem-solving abilities while applying theory to real-world coaching scenarios through research and case studies. Learning occurs through collaboration with faculty, experienced coaches, and fellow students. Unlike traditional programs, this degree requires active coaching involvement rather than internships.

Qualification Requirements

A baccalaureate or professional degree (or equivalent foreign credential) from an accredited college or university, earned by the expected date of entry into your graduate program. A minimum of a 3.0 cumulative GPA (on a 4.0 scale) in all prior undergraduate and graduate work.

English Language requirements:

  • 550 Paper-based TOEFL
  • 79 Internet-based TOEFL (IBT)
  • 82 MELAB
  • 7.0 IELTS
